Corroboree Rock Conservation Reserve

Corroboree Rock is a dark grey column of dolomite an hour's drive east of Alice Springs. It’s one of many sites in the MacDonnell Ranges that’s of great importance to the Eastern Arrernte people.
Take a short walk around the base of the rock to survey the area and have a closer look at the ancient sedimentary, fine-grained rock. At the base you can see dark grey and light grey streaky blobs of dolostone rock. A ring of low ground surrounding it makes it look like an obelisk.
